CI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2026 in Review

1,655 of the 8,130 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cigna (CI) for Q1 2026, worth a combined $62.6B — down 3.4% from $64.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 153 funds opened new CI positions and 117 closed out — a net gain of 36 holders — while 668 added to existing stakes and 556 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Sanders Capital, adding an estimated $689M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$1.02B.
